#f6f963 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f6f963 is composed of 96.5% red, 97.6%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.2%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 61.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 68.2%. #f6f963 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c6 with #edf300. Closest websafe color is: #ffff66.

Shades and Tints of #f6f963

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0e01 is the darkest color, while #fffff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#f6f963

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aeaeae is the less saturated color, while #f6f963 is the most saturated one.
